Python データ読み込み 書き込み
test.dat のデータを読み込み、TEST に代入するには 以下のように書く。
with open('test.dat') as t: TEST = t.readlines()上記は test.dat の全データを読み込む。 1 行のみ読み込む場合は以下のように書く。
with open('test.dat') as t: TEST = t.readline().readlines() の最後の s を消すだけ。
test.dat に以下の3行分のデータがあるとする。
1 3 52 行目の 3 を画面出力する場合は 以下のように書く。
with open('test.dat') as t: TEST = t.readline() TEST = t.readline() print(TEST)3 行目の 5 を別ファイルに書き込む場合は 以下のように書く。
with open('test.dat') as t: TEST = t.readline() TEST = t.readline() TEST = t.readline() with open('test2.dat', 'w') as f: f.writelines(TEST)test2.dat というファイルを作成し、 3 行目の 5 を書き込む。 'w' を 'a' にすると既存のファイルの末尾に書き込む。